From: Isaku Yamahata Date: Fri, 23 Apr 2021 00:22:29 +0000 (-0700) Subject: KVM: VMX: use EPT_VIOLATION_GVA_TRANSLATED instead of 0x100 X-Git-Url: http://git.maquefel.me/?a=commitdiff_plain;h=10835602758d823c6c8c36cc38b576043db6a225;p=linux.git KVM: VMX: use EPT_VIOLATION_GVA_TRANSLATED instead of 0x100 Use symbolic value, EPT_VIOLATION_GVA_TRANSLATED, instead of 0x100 in handle_ept_violation(). Signed-off-by: Yao Yuan Signed-off-by: Isaku Yamahata Message-Id: <724e8271ea301aece3eb2afe286a9e2e92a70b18.1619136576.git.isaku.yamahata@intel.com> Signed-off-by: Paolo Bonzini --- diff --git a/arch/x86/kvm/vmx/vmx.c b/arch/x86/kvm/vmx/vmx.c index 6501d66167b87..2791c2b4c9170 100644 --- a/arch/x86/kvm/vmx/vmx.c +++ b/arch/x86/kvm/vmx/vmx.c @@ -5398,7 +5398,7 @@ static int handle_ept_violation(struct kvm_vcpu *vcpu) EPT_VIOLATION_EXECUTABLE)) ? PFERR_PRESENT_MASK : 0; - error_code |= (exit_qualification & 0x100) != 0 ? + error_code |= (exit_qualification & EPT_VIOLATION_GVA_TRANSLATED) != 0 ? PFERR_GUEST_FINAL_MASK : PFERR_GUEST_PAGE_MASK; vcpu->arch.exit_qualification = exit_qualification;